Transaction 43d7c7b7325008afa81d0bd17d163c19c5ddb609504c191ba27bba644052d7f7
1 Input
1 Output
-
43d7c7b7325008afa81d0bd17d163c19c5ddb609504c191ba27bba644052d7f7:0
- value
- 17338243
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f51915ca08d335cd73b1b2be112dcf3e8e8a4b6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CcCXo3mqtCqE5Ahx9gUzVta7vWvCPgfuS